Output 63dd89423d30ca9fdd542fea7019d5c9bcb1ddd99c2ac83954bed2857921859e:538

value
20743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d312d6be758ee97a3bb545269af96ab9727d84 OP_EQUAL
address
31rfTPKeZ5RtWRpxSGHz7AvXDJMEBSPkhS
transaction
63dd89423d30ca9fdd542fea7019d5c9bcb1ddd99c2ac83954bed2857921859e
spent
true